The History of The Tuscarora Female Seminary
Main Article Content
Abstract
abstract: The Tuscarora Female Seminary played a unique role in women’s education in Juniata County, being the only secondary school established to educate young women. It began in 1847 and educated young women for almost twenty-five years; however, its story has been neglected by historians and further obscured by poor documentation. This article is an opportunity to finally tell its story.
